Addressing Risks in Cultural Exchange Programs for Local Schools
Cultural exchange programs for local schools face a unique set of challenges that can impede successful funding applications. Most commonly, potential applicants encounter barriers regarding compliance with existing educational standards and safety regulations. Schools must navigate a complex landscape of local, state, and federal regulations governing interactions with international partners, which can complicate eligibility for funding.
Another significant pitfall includes the risk of failing to meet compliance requirements related to student safety and privacy. Schools that do not uphold stringent measures to protect student data or that lack established protocols for international engagement may be subject to audits or funding disqualifications. Thus, establishing a robust risk management framework becomes essential for compliance and operational success.
This funding opportunity is not designed to support projects lacking clear educational objectives. Programs that solely focus on cultural immersion without addressing educational outcomes, such as curriculum integration or measurable learning objectives, will not be considered eligible. Similarly, initiatives that can’t articulate how their activities align with statewide educational standards or curriculum frameworks are unlikely to receive consideration.
Disqualification scenarios may arise when schools cannot demonstrate effective partnership structures with foreign institutions or lack a clear communication strategy for stakeholder engagement. Furthermore, failure to establish metrics for evaluating student engagement and comfort levels during exchanges could lead to skepticism around program sustainability.
Ultimately, schools must proactively address these barriers by developing comprehensive plans that include risk assessments and compliance checks to enhance the likelihood of receiving funding for cultural exchange programs.
